The subfamily is widespread through Africa through east and south Asia as far as Australia with one species the Common Kingfisher Alcedo atthis also appearing in Europe and northern Asia. The grey-headed kingfisher Halcyon leucocephala has a wide distribution from the Cape Verde Islands off the north-west coast of Africa to Mauritania Senegal and Gambia east to Ethiopia Somalia and southern Arabia and south to South Africa.

They have got a cosmopolitan distribution with most species discovered within the tropical areas of Africa Asia and Oceania. Kingfishers or Alcedinidae are a family of small to medium-sized brightly colored birds within the order Coraciiformes. The sacred kingfisher Todiramphus sanctus is a medium-sized woodland kingfisher that occurs in mangroves woodlands forests and river valleys in Australia New Zealand and other parts of the western PacificIn New Zealand the species is also known as kotare from the Māori kōtare.
